Claims
- 1. A methyl substituted-2-oxohexane derivative defined according to the structure: ##STR57## wherein R.sub.1 and R.sub.2 can be taken together or are taken separately; and wherein R.sub.1 and R.sub.2 are taken together, R.sub.1 and R.sub.2 represent oxygen and wherein R.sub.1 and R.sub.2 are taken separately R.sub.1 is hydroxyl and R.sub.2 is methyl or R.sub.1 is oxymagnesium halide and R.sub.2 is methyl; and wherein R.sub.3, R.sub.4, R.sub.5, R.sub.6 and R.sub.7 are the same or different hydrogen or methyl with the provisos that:
- (i) the sum of the carbon atoms in R.sub.3, R.sub.4, R.sub.5, R.sub.6 and R.sub.7 is three;
- (ii) when R.sub.7 is methyl, then R.sub.5 and R.sub.6 are each methyl; and
- (iii) when R.sub.7 is hydrogen, R.sub.3 or R.sub.4 is methyl.
